What is the New Mexico Employee Enrollment?

The New Mexico Employee Enrollment form is a crucial document that facilitates the enrollment of employees into various benefit programs provided by employers. Its primary purpose is to gather essential information that helps employers manage employee benefits effectively. Enrolling employees in New Mexico ensures that necessary data is properly collected, which ultimately supports compliance and operational efficiency for employers.
Through the New Mexico Employee Enrollment form, employers can accurately maintain records and ensure that all employees are aware of their entitlements. The significance of this form cannot be understated, as it lays the groundwork for the administration of various employee benefits.

Why is the New Mexico Employee Enrollment Important?

Completing the New Mexico Employee Enrollment form accurately holds significant importance for both employers and employees. For employers, proper enrollment helps comply with federal and state regulations, reducing the risk of penalties. Employees gain access to necessary benefits, such as health insurance and retirement plans, which greatly enhance their job satisfaction and financial well-being.
Moreover, accurate completion of the enrollment form aids in maintaining precise records, which are essential for payroll processing and tax purposes. Thus, the importance of New Mexico Employee Enrollment extends beyond mere compliance; it encompasses improved operational stability and employee trust.

Who Needs to Complete the New Mexico Employee Enrollment?

Both employers and employees play vital roles in the New Mexico Employee Enrollment process. Employers are responsible for providing the form to new hires and ensuring they understand the information required. Employees, particularly new hires or those who have undergone changes in their employment status, must fill out the form to ensure they receive the appropriate benefits.
  • New hires must complete the enrollment as part of their onboarding process.
  • Current employees making changes to their benefits may also need to submit the form.
It is crucial for specific groups, such as part-time workers or those transitioning from other employment, to also engage in this process to guarantee their benefits are correctly administered.

Eligibility Criteria for the New Mexico Employee Enrollment

The eligibility requirements for completing the New Mexico Employee Enrollment form vary based on both employee and employer circumstances. Generally, all new employees are eligible to enroll, provided they meet the criteria outlined by the employer's benefits plan.
  • Employees must be fully hired and eligible for benefits as defined by their employer.
  • Employers should be legally registered in New Mexico and offer qualifying benefits.
Some exemptions may apply based on employment status or organizational policies, and it is advisable for both parties to review these criteria before initiating the enrollment process.
